For most BMWs, the safest choice is a BMW-approved, long-life coolant that is ethylene glycol–based and labeled for the Glysantin family or an equivalent BMW-approved formulation. Do not mix different coolant types, and always verify the exact specification in your owner's manual or with a BMW dealer for your model and year.
Understanding BMW’s coolant standard
BMW relies on long-life coolants that protect aluminum components and prevent corrosion. The chemistry is typically either Organic Acid Technology (OAT) or a Hybrid Organic Acid Technology (HOAT) formulation. The exact coolant you should use depends on your vehicle’s year and engine, so it's important to follow the specification printed in your manual or provided by a dealer.
The goal is to choose a coolant that is explicitly labeled as BMW-approved or compatible with the Glysantin line. This ensures proper corrosion protection, heat transfer, and compatibility with the cooling system’s materials.
Below are the main considerations owners should keep in mind when selecting coolant for a BMW:
- Use an ethylene glycol–based, silicate-free coolant that is BMW-approved or clearly compatible with BMW’s Glysantin formulations.
- Prefer a long-life (OAT/HOAT) coolant designed for modern aluminum engine materials.
- Avoid mixing different coolant chemistries or using non-BMW-certified products, which can compromise protection and warranty.

Practical guidelines for buying and applying the right coolant
Before purchasing, locate the exact specification for your vehicle (model year, engine type) and decide whether you want pre-diluted or concentrate coolant. Correct dilution is essential for optimal freezing/boiling protection and cooling efficiency.
- Buy coolant that is explicitly labeled as BMW-approved or compatible with the Glysantin family. Opt for a long-life formulation suitable for your model year.
- If you buy concentrate, dilute it with distilled or demineralized water according to the label and your climate. Avoid using tap water to prevent mineral buildup.
- During replacement, follow the manufacturer’s bleed procedure to remove air from the system and achieve full circulation.
